I was looking on the website for train schedule out of Livorno to Firenze SMN. There are direct trains with first class seating. Has anyone ever taken these? Most of what I have read on CC talks about changing trains in Pisa. Does anyone have experience or am I just not looking at the schedule correctly? Thanks in advance.

I think a lot of people stop off in Pisa to visit the Field of Miracles.

 

There are direct trains leaving at 10 after the hour (most, not all hours). Some have first class seating, some do not. The real advantage of 1st class is that it is likely to be less crowded. The seat itself ain't much different.
